Elevating the domain/forest functional level to the Server 2019 functional level means that the new features and improvements introduced in this release will be enabled in the domain environment. While this will not directly affect Basic Authentication and Group Policy application on Windows XP computers, some new features (such as Kerberos protocol enhancements, Group Policy preferences, etc.) may not be transparent to XP because XP does not support these advanced features.
Although the DC's operating system version is upgraded to 2022, as long as the domain functional level remains at Server 2019, XP clients should theoretically continue to interact with the new DC for basic authentication and directory services.
Windows XP is an outdated operating system and no longer receives security updates since it ended support in 2014. Therefore, there are no patches or tests for XP scenarios either. So, in your environment, while it might work today, there's really no guarantee tomorrow.
In view of this, it is strongly recommended that you migrate to a supported operating system version, such as Windows 10 or Windows 11, as soon as possible to ensure system security and compatibility, and to enjoy the latest feature updates and technical support.
